Prayer is an essential tool for Christians to communicate with God. It is a powerful tool used to express gratitude, ask for help, and seek blessings. Among the different types of prayers, prayers to God the Father hold a special place.
The Bible teaches us that God is our Father who loves us unconditionally. Matthew 6:9 tells us to address God as “Our Father in heaven.” Praying to God the Father is a way to establish a personal relationship with Him. It is an act of recognizing His sovereignty and seeking His guidance and blessings.
One of the most significant aspects of prayers to God the Father is that it opens the door to a deeper understanding of God’s character. Through prayer, we learn more about His love, mercy, and grace. We come to know that no matter how hopeless a situation may seem, He is always listening and working in our favor.
Prayers to God the Father also help us to align our will with His. It is a way to acknowledge that our ways are not always perfect and that we need His direction to lead a purposeful life. It helps us to trust that His plans are always better than ours, and He has a perfect timing for everything.
Furthermore, seeking God’s blessings through prayers to God the Father is a way to receive His provision and protection. It is an act of surrendering our lives to Him and trusting Him to provide for all our needs. When we seek His protection, we can rest secure in the knowledge that He is our shield and defense.
